Property Overview: 40 David George Drive, Winnipeg
Key Characteristics & Appeal
This home presents a compelling blend of modern build quality and established neighborhood value. Built in 2022, it is a notably newer property, ranking in the top 4% for age on its street and the top 1% city-wide. With 1,766 sqft of living space, it offers above-average roominess compared to most Winnipeg homes, and sits on a generous 6,099 sqft lot that is larger than most in its immediate area.
Its primary appeal lies in its strong positional value. The assessed value of $534k places it above average for both the broader Peguis area and significantly above the Winnipeg city average, suggesting a solid investment in a desirable location. The data indicates you are purchasing a home that outperforms most of the market in key metrics, without being an extreme outlier on its own street—offering a sense of balanced, community-appropriate value.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How does this home’s value compare to others nearby?
The home’s assessed value is above the average for the wider Peguis area and ranks within the top 25% there. On its own street, it is close to the average, indicating it is proportionally priced within its immediate neighborhood.
2. What are the likely benefits of a 2022 build year?
A home built just four years ago typically means modern building codes, newer major systems (like HVAC and plumbing), and potentially better energy efficiency. It also suggests minimal immediate repair costs, a significant advantage over the city’s average home built in 1966.
3. Is the lot size a significant feature?
Yes. The lot is over 6,000 sqft, which is larger than the average lot on David George Drive and in the Peguis area. This offers more private outdoor space and potential for landscaping, gardening, or expansions than many comparable properties.
4. What was the previous sale price, and how can I get exact historical data?
This property last sold in January 2022, with a recorded price range between CA$450,000 and $500,000. For fully verified and exact transaction figures, you must request a manual lookup via email from the site, as they do not display MLS sold records.
5. How does the living area compare to typical Winnipeg homes?
With 1,766 sqft, this home is substantially larger than the Winnipeg city-wide average of approximately 1,342 sqft, placing it in the top 18% of homes for living space. It offers more room than roughly 82% of homes in the city.
